Register for “How to Negotiate Wi-Fi Prices” webinar. We are seeing a common and alarming trend that hotels are charging exorbitant amounts to use their Wi-Fi for your events. Sometimes this number can be well into the thousands, but you have options and you don’t always need to layout $30,000 to have event Wi-Fi.

Review and Track Your Event Budget. Planning your event budget is just the starting point. As mentioned earlier, not all expenses can be forecasted and your budget will most likely change during the eventplanning process. Negotiate speaker contracts carefully and be clear about expenses speakers can claim.

Negotiating your vendor pricing (get everything in writing). Setting a structured timeline with non-negotiable deadlines (but be sure to include some undisclosed buffer time). Lining up the event software you want to use and including potential “what-ifs” to compensate for any possible delays. Never submit a generic proposal.
When it comes to eventplanning, one of the first questions that arises is: what are the costs of organising events? The answer is not simple and varies considerably depending on numerous factors , from the size of the event to the location chosen.
For example , partner with local event vendors , venues, or sponsors to secure exclusive deals or package offerings in exchange for promotional opportunities at your events. This could include : Negotiating discounted rates for catering, decor, or audio-visual services in exchange for exclusive vendor rights at your events.
